リストがあり、Wordの各文字を1つずつこのリストに追加します。プログラムが実行されるまで、リストの内容がわかりません。リストの各文字を1つの単語に結合するにはどうすればよいですか?例えば順番 ['p', 'y', 't', 'h', 'o', 'n']
から['python']
。
a = ['a', 'b', 'c']
res = "".join(a)
を使用して、文字のリストに再度変換できます。
list(res)
''.join(str(v) for v in my_list)
あなたはリストに何が入るかわからないので
''.join(['p','y','t','h','o','n'])
詳細については、 str.join を参照してください
ただ使うだけ
[''.join(['p', 'y', 't', 'h', 'o', 'n'])]